Originally Posted by BenderRodriguez
Why does anybody bid a regular line in a vacation month?
Some of us live so far away from our 'base' that sitting short call, or even reporting for a next day trip, is about impossible without a jumpseat already booked 7 days in advance. Never mind the hassles of flying the crappiest trips that get sicked out of the most.

If I lived in base, I would probably alternate reserve/regular months, and stack up all my regular line trips in the second half of the month, then bid my on call days in the first half of the next month, so they couldn't use me much, then put in a GS for the X days at the end of the month. I've seen many guys using this alternating mo. strategy getting lots of G/S's.

What we NEED is, up the pay for both Vacation Days and Training Days, to the same as the daily minimum, which I think should be increased from 5:15 to 6:00. That way, flying four 3 day trips would get you at least 72hrs./mo.
